Synopsis:
When her father unexpectedly passes away, young Ella finds herself at the mercy of her cruel stepmother and her scheming step-sisters. Never one to give up hope, Ella's fortunes begin to change after meeting a dashing stranger.

It's a common misconception that Disney's !~cinderella~!~Cinderella~! and subsequently this film cut some of the more violent and disturbing elements of the `~Brothers Grimm~` fairy tale (such as the stepsisters cutting off their heels and toes to make the slipper fit and birds pecking out their eyes) in order to make the film more family-friendly. In truth, Disney did not base the original film on the `~Brothers Grimm~` "Aschenputtel" (19th century) but rather on `~14836~`'s 1697 Cinderella. Perrault's version includes the fairy godmother and the pumpkin coach that are absent from the Grimm version, and does not include some of the more sinister elements. Both films credit the film as based on the Perrault story.
